I believe the killings you refer to were the ones done by a disturbed 18-year-old. He shot a white girl and her African au-pair who were walking in the street, and one Turkish woman. The Turkish woman survived, the others did not. Immediately press and politics jumped on it to accuse this kid of racist killings, and to blame the Flemish nationalist party for it - how predictable. The killings were called racist even before there was any evidence at all of a racist motive. I do think the killer set out to shoot coloured people, and that he did not originally intend to kill 2-year-old white girls. But above all, he expected to be shot dead by the police. Moreso than a racist motive, this kid had a deah wish. Unfortunately for him, things didn't quite turn out as he had hoped - the police shot him, but he lived. Nothing new under the sun, I'm afraid. Both sides of the political fence, and especially the media, jump on the bandwagon, with one minister even proclaiming everybody who voted for the Flemish nationalist party as responsible for creating the climate in which a tragic event like this could happen. That is almost 1/4 of the Flemish population that he is holding repsonsible. Good thinking... I'm pretty sure I know which party will be gaining votes next elections. The real political issue was, in my eyes, how an 18-year old did not need a license to buy a gun and ammo, which he did right before going on his shooting spree. Walked into an arms shop, bought a shotgun and ammunition, left the shop, loaded the gun, and set out to shoot people in the streets. I'm not against gun ownership, but there should be some regulation (and since this incident, there is). And honestly, neo-nazi's and the like have been beating up coloured people for quite some time now, just like immigrants have been beating and robbing whites for like, forever. There are area's where the police does not dare to patrol anymore because of the violence they would face. I'm not sure that there is an increase of that, only that it hits the news more now. And honestly, I'm not sure that there would have been such a media hype had there not been a two-year-old girl involved. That pushed more buttons than any alleged racist killing... I see both the guilt-filled white liberals and the white supremecists having the same core assumption: that one personally had something to do with what one's ancestor's did. It's the idea that a white person can take either blame or credit for what white people did in the past. I'm white, but I don't kid myself into thinking that I'm somehow responsible for enslavement OR the Renaissance.
Though when it comes to herd conformity among non-whites, one of the biggest problems I see is their buying into the notion that "pride" comes from conforming to racial stereotypes and sticking to race-targeted fads. Sad to say, so many of them believe that buying certain clothes, consuming certain drinks or cigarettes, and listening to certain music is "preserving culture". I suppose there's some degree of inevitability that, say, one will end up liking a certain type of music more than others because that's what was in the environment they grew up in, but I still see a lot of herd conformity going on.
